Job Description

Job Title: Senior Accountant – Construction Salary: $100K-$110K Are you a seasoned accounting professional who thrives in a fast-paced, project-driven environment? Do you enjoy digging into the financial nuts and bolts of construction projects and partnering with operations to drive success? Our client is looking for a Senior Accountant with solid construction industry experience to play a key role in shaping the financial future of a growing company. This is a hands-on opportunity to work closely with project managers, bring financial clarity to complex builds, and make a real impact from day one. If you’re proactive, analytical, and passionate about construction finance—this could be the perfect fit. Key Responsibilities: Prepare and analyze monthly, quarterly, and annual financial statements Perform job cost accounting and maintain accuracy of job cost ledgers Monitor and track project budgets, cost-to-complete, and work-in-progress (WIP) reports Support monthly and year-end close processes, including journal entries and reconciliations Collaborate with project managers to ensure accurate financial reporting and forecasting Ensure compliance with GAAP and industry-specific regulations Assist with audits, tax reporting, and external financial reviews Maintain and improve internal controls and accounting procedures Analyze variances and provide insight into project financial performance Qualifications: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field (CPA preferred but not required) 5+ years of accounting experience, with at least 3 years in the construction industry Strong knowledge of construction accounting principles, job costing, and WIP accounting Experience with accounting systems such as Viewpoint, Sage 300 CRE (Timberline), Procore, or similar construction software Advanced Excel skills and strong analytical abilities Excellent communication and organizational skills Ability to work independently and collaboratively across departments
